What Trojan:Win32/Alureon.CT virus can do?

  • Executable code extraction
  • Creates RWX memory
  • Possible date expiration check, exits too soon after checking local time
  • HTTP traffic contains suspicious features which may be indicative of malware related traffic
  • Performs some HTTP requests
  • The binary likely contains encrypted or compressed data.
  • Deletes its original binary from disk
  • Creates a copy of itself
  • Creates a slightly modified copy of itself
  • Collects information to fingerprint the system
  • Anomalous binary characteristics
